The Sensor of Image Charmed Labs Pixy 2 CMUcam5 is smaller, faster and more capable than the original Pixy. Like its predecessor, Pixy2 can learn to detect objects, just by pressing a button. In addition, Pixy2 has new algorithms that detect and track lines for use with line following robots. The new algorithms can also detect intersections and "traffic signs". Traffic signs can tell your robot what to do, such as turning left, turning right, slowing down, etc.

The HC-12 433MHz Transceiver is a wireless communication Module, which is based on the RF SI4463 chip, has a built-in microcontroller and can be configured by AT commands, the maximum output power is 100mW (20dBm) and the receiver sensitivity differs from: 117dBm to -100dBm, depending on the transmission speed. Accepts 3.2V - 5.5V and can be used with 3.3V and 5V UART voltage devices.
